[FILM] Silent Night, Deadly Night 1 and 2 (1984, 1987)
The first Silent Night, Deadly Night is a mid-to-upper-tier 80s slasher with some pretence at trying to say something interesting about religious oppression. There's a nasty, mean-spirited tone to the proceedings that really adds to the atmosphere - unlike some other slashers of the time it is actually a little unsettling at times. Towards the second half of the film, any interesting themes present in the beginning kind of fade away and are replaced with typical genre carnage, which to be fair, is quite impressive with its gruesome kills.
The second film, on the other hand, may be one of the best "worst" films I have ever seen. Half of this thing is a clip show of the first film, so the new content only takes up roughly 45 minutes, and it is filled with some of the most hilariously bad acting ever put to film. There isn't even any mention of Christmas, really, until the last 10 minutes or so. This is really exceptional garbage, and I can completely understand how it got its cult status.
